Starring in this film is singer and actress Demi Lovato as Mitchie Torres , singer Joe Jonas as Shane Gray and Meaghan Martin as Tess Tyler. Also starring in this film is Alyson Stoner as Caitlyn Gellar , Wizards if Waverly Place star Maria Canals-Barrera as Connie Torres , Daniel Fathers as Brown Cessario , one of this films co-writers Julie Brown as Dee La Duke , Anna Maria Perez De Tagle as Ella Pador , Jasmine Richards as Margaret "Peggy" Dupree , Jordan Francis as Barron James , Roshon Fegan as Sander Loyer , Aaryn Doyle as Lola Scott , singer Kevin Jonas as Jason Gray and singer Nick Jonas as Nate Gray.

Incase your wondering why the film looked as good as it was that's because of the fact that his film was shot by Dean Cundey who shot the original Halloween , all three Back To The Future movies and many more films.
